[android] Google Play Services와 Google 인앱 결제

구글의 안드로이드 생태계는 안정적이면서도 다양한 기능들을 제공하고 있습니다. 그 중에서도 가장 중요한 것 중 하나는 Google Play Services입니다. 이것을 이용하면 다양한 구글 서비스와 상호작용하고 완성도 높은 안드로이드 앱을 개발할 수 있습니다.

또한, 안드로이드 앱의 수익성을 높이기 위해서는 Google 인앱 결제 라이브러리를 사용하는 것이 좋습니다. 이를 통해 앱 내에서 구매 상품을 제공하고, 사용자 경험을 향상시킬 수 있습니다.

Google Play Services

Google Play Services는 구글이 제공하는 안드로이드 앱 개발을 위한 API 및 라이브러리입니다. 이를 사용하면 지도 표시, 로그인 인증, 광고 표시, 푸시 알림 등 다양한 기능들을 구현할 수 있습니다. Google Play Services를 적절히 활용하면 앱의 사용자 경험을 향상시키고 성능을 최적화할 수 있습니다.

dependencies {
    implementation 'com.google.android.gms:play-services-maps:17.0.0'
    implementation 'com.google.android.gms:play-services-auth:19.0.0'
    implementation 'com.google.android.gms:play-services-ads:20.2.0'
    implementation 'com.google.firebase:firebase-messaging:21.1.0'
}

Google 인앱 결제

Google 인앱 결제를 통해 앱에서 다양한 유료 상품을 제공할 수 있습니다. 이를 통해 앱의 수익을 창출하고 사용자들에게 추가 가치를 제공할 수 있습니다. 또한, 결제 프로세스를 통해 사용자 경험을 향상시킬 수 있습니다.

dependencies {
    implementation 'com.android.billingclient:billing:3.0.0'
}

결론

Google Play Services와 Google 인앱 결제를 이용하면 안드로이드 앱의 다양한 기능을 최적화하고 수익을 창출할 수 있습니다. 이러한 구글의 서비스 및 라이브러리들은 안정적이면서도 다양한 기능들을 제공하기 때문에, 안드로이드 앱 개발시에 적극적으로 활용하는 것이 좋습니다.

Google Play Services 문서
Google 인앱 결제 문서